Description
The
Delta
Kappa
Sigma
fraternity
float
, was
one
of
35
floats
in the
1926
Homecoming
Parade
prior
to the
Homecoming
game
against
the
University
of
North
Dakota.
The
float
is
pulled
by
two
horses.
A
student
wearing
what
appears
to be a
tuxedo
is
standing
in
front
of a
rendition
of what
appears
to be a
front
door
of a
house.
A
rendition
of a
knotted
lamppost
is
behind
the
student.
The
word
Homecoming
is
written
on the
side
of the
float
, and the
Alba
Bales
House
is
visible
in the
background.

Biography/History
The
1926
Homecoming
football
contest
pitted
the
Bison
against
the
Nodaks
of the
University
of
North
Dakota.
The
University
of
North
Dakota
won
the
contest
with a
7-6
victory.
The
first
two
football
games
ever
played
by the
North
Dakota
Agricultural
College
were in
1894
and
both
against
the
University
of
North
Dakota.
North
Dakota
Agricultural
College
won
both
games
, with
scores
of
24
to
6
and
20
to
4.
In
1895
each
school
won
a
game.
